Overview

Take an integrated approach to sustainability management

Discover tools for complex systems analysis and design that will guide your work towardsa more sustainable future.

Syllabus

Courses under this program:
Course 1: Systems Thinking for Sustainability: Analyzing and Transitioning Complex Systems
-Explore complex systems analysis structures, through which you can design strategic interventions to drive sustainable change.

Course 2: Systems Thinking for Sustainability: Practical Application of the SiD Method
-Apply the SiD integrated sustainable development framework to map and understand complex systems and drive sustainable change.

Course 3: Systems Thinking for Sustainability: Drawing Complexity on a Paper
-Learn how systems mapping can help us understand the interacting, interrelated, and interdependent components within a system.
